About The Book

Revolutionary advances in experimental techniques and spectacular increases in computer power over recent years have enabled researchers to develop a much more profound understanding of the atomic few-body problem. One area of intense focus has been the study of fragmentation processes. Covering the latest research in the field this edited text is the first to provide a focussed and systematic treatment of fragmentation processes bringing together contributions from a range of leading experts. As well as tackling the more established electron-impact ionization processes (e2e) this book also guides the reader through topics such as molecular fragmentation ion-atom collisions and multi-photon processes. Combining a broad range of topics with an equal mix of theoretical and experimental discussion this is an invaluable text for graduate students and researchers in atomic collisions laser physics and chemistry.
